Recent changes to downtown parking means it is now more convenient and consistent across the city. All downtown municipal parking lots now offer three hours free, with the option to pay to stay longer. You can pay by permit, app or $2 to a participating business. These updates are designed to make parking easier for residents, visitors and local businesses. For full details visit www.cityofwoodstock.ca/parking

Improvements to the changerooms at Southside Aquatic Centre will begin the week of Sept. 14, 2026. The project includes an addition and renovations to the existing universal changeroom, which will create more space and improve accessibility for users.

The pool is expected to remain open during the renovations, unless any unanticipated disruptions or closures occur. Lane swimming, public swimming, aquatic fitness programs and swimming lessons will continue to be offered throughout the fall. The male and female changerooms will also remain available. Access to an alternative universal changing space will be provided for those who require it upon request.

CoW Tales Throwback Thursday: This month we’re sharing stories from the Museum's Woodstock 125 anniversary exhibit, which explores some of city’s defining milestones, stories and achievements through the decades.

1910s: World War I

The First World War from 1914 – 1918 had a profound impact on the city. Many individuals and local industries played a critical role in the war effort. Bain Wagon Company employed nearly 1000 workers producing artillery shells, specialize wagons and ambulances for the Canadian military.

Photo: Ambulance wagons made for WWI in front of the Bain Wagon Company building (645 Dundas St.), 1915c

The Woodstock 125 anniversary exhibit is on display at the Woodstock Museum until January 2027.
